The PhD in Geography and Cartography at the University of Colorado Boulder is a research-led doctoral programme for students who want to advance knowledge in human and physical geography, geospatial science, and the theory and practice of mapping. It suits candidates seeking rigorous methodological training in GIS, remote sensing and cartographic design alongside sustained original research leading to a dissertation.

What you'll study

The PhD is a research-focused degree combining advanced coursework, methods training, and an independent dissertation. Core areas of study include geospatial science (GIScience), cartography and visualization, remote sensing, spatial statistics, human-environment interactions, and critical and historical approaches to mapping. Students take graduate seminars that develop theoretical grounding in geographic thought, methodological courses in quantitative and qualitative analysis, and specialised classes in cartographic design, geovisualisation, and sensor data processing.

  • Advanced GIScience and spatial analysis
  • Cartographic theory, visualisation and user-centred map design
  • Remote sensing and image analysis for land cover and environmental monitoring
  • Spatial statistics, modelling and reproducible computational workflows
  • Critical geography, political ecology and human-environment relations
  • Research design, grant-writing and professional communication

Doctoral students typically complete a combination of required and elective seminars, pass departmental qualifying exams or milestones, develop and defend a dissertation proposal, and carry out original field, lab or computational research under faculty supervision. Teaching or research assistantships frequently form part of training, providing experience in pedagogy and supervised research projects.

Entry requirements

Applicants are expected to hold a relevant master's degree in geography, cartography, GIScience, environmental science, or a closely related discipline; exceptionally well-qualified applicants with a strong bachelor’s degree and research experience may also be considered. Successful applicants normally demonstrate:

  • A strong academic record in prior degrees
  • Evidence of research potential, such as a thesis, publications, or substantial research projects
  • A clear statement of purpose outlining research interests and fit with departmental faculty
  • Curriculum vitae and academic transcripts
  • Letters of recommendation from academic or professional referees
  • For applicants whose first language is not English, proof of English proficiency through accepted tests or institutional pathways

Applicants should identify potential faculty advisers in their statement of purpose and provide a concise research plan. Specific departmental requirements and application materials are detailed on the university’s graduate admissions pages.

Career prospects

Graduates of the PhD programme pursue careers in a variety of sectors that require high-level research and technical expertise. Common career pathways include:

  • Academic positions in geography, GIScience, cartography and interdisciplinary departments
  • Research scientist roles in government agencies and national laboratories (for example environmental and geospatial agencies)
  • Technical and leadership roles in GIS and mapping companies, spatial data firms and technology providers
  • Positions in environmental consulting, natural resource management and urban planning
  • Research and policy roles in non-governmental organisations and international agencies
  • Data science, spatial analytics and visualization roles in the private sector

The programme emphasises transferable skills — advanced spatial analysis, programming and data visualisation, grant-writing, and teaching — that are valued across these career paths.

Why study at University of Colorado Boulder

University of Colorado Boulder has a long-established Geography programme with particular strengths in GIScience, cartography and environmental geography. The department’s faculty cover a wide range of expertise from critical cartography and social theory to remote sensing, geocomputation and landscape ecology, enabling interdisciplinary supervision tailored to diverse research agendas.

Students benefit from access to advanced computing facilities, geospatial labs, and collaborative centres at Boulder that foster Earth-system and policy-relevant research. The university’s location near the Rocky Mountains offers unique fieldwork opportunities for physical geography and environmental studies, while proximity to government labs and tech firms supports internships and applied research partnerships.

Funding support is commonly available through research and teaching assistantships, departmental fellowships and external grants, and doctoral training emphasises professional development, public communication of research, and preparation for careers in academia, research institutions and industry.
